%0 Journal Article %T 遥感影像融合与辐射校正顺序关系探讨<br>Study on order relation between image fusion and radiometric correction of remote sensing images %A 高永刚 %A 周文静 %A 徐涵秋 %J 福州大学学报(自然科学版) %D 2017 %R 10.7631/issn.1000-2243.2017.06.0833 %X 以Landsat-7 ETM+、 SPOT-5、 IKONOS和EO-1 ALI 四种遥感影像为数据源,采用多种辐射校正模型和Pansharp融合算法对遥感影像融合和辐射校正先后关系进行探讨,并利用GVI、 ERGAS和CC 三个评价指标对获得融合后影像从光谱保真度和高频信息融入度两个方面进行定量评价. 实验表明,影像融合与辐射校正的先后顺序对所获得融合影像高频信息融入度无影响,但易引起光谱保真度差异.<br>With remote sensing images of Landsat-7 ETM+,SPOT-5,IKONOS and EO-1 ALI as test datum,the five models of radiometric correction and Pansharp algorithm have been used to study on the relationship between image fusion and radiometric correction. The ability of gaining high frequency information and the spectral fidelity were assessed by using visual and statistical analysis. The statistical methods include ERGAS,GVI and CC. The result shows that the high frequency information gained of the fusion images are the same regardless they are radiometrically corrected before or after fusion,and the spectral fidelity is related to the order between image fusion and radiometric correction %K 影像融合 辐射校正 反射率 Pansharp算法< %K br> %K image fusion radiometric correction reflectivity Pansharp algorithm %U http://xbzrb.fzu.edu.cn/ch/reader/view_abstract.aspx?file_no=201706010&flag=1
